Breaking the Cycle: Community-Based Drug Prevention Efforts

Drug deterrence programs often focus on individual actions, but a growing number of initiatives recognize the importance of community-level engagement. These community-based efforts aim to build environments that are immune to drug use by combating the underlying factors that contribute to addiction. Empowering families, schools, and businesses through education, mentorship, and accessible resources can help young people make constructive choices and navigate the pressures that may lead to drug use.

Moreover, community-based programs often provide a perception of belonging and togetherness, which can serve as a protective factor against drug involvement. By fostering a strong sense of community, these initiatives support individuals to thrive in their lives and stay away from the dangers of substance abuse.
